Course Curriculum: BSc Animation vs BSc Game Design

B.Sc. in Animation

  • BSc Animation course focuses on 2D and 3D animation techniques.
  • This undergraduate course covers subjects like storytelling, character design, digital painting, visual effects (VFX), and motion graphics.
  • Software like Adobe After Effects, Autodesk Maya, and Toon Boom Harmony are covered in this course.
  • Principles of cinematography, lighting, and sound effects are major topics that are covered in this B.Sc. in Animation course.

B.Sc. in Game Design

  • B.Sc. in Game Design focuses on subjects including game programming, game art, level design, and interactive storytelling.
  • Students of this course work with game engines like Unity and Unreal Engine.
  • Game psychology, UI/UX design, and multiplayer networking are a few major topics that are covered in this course.

Eligibility Criteria: BSc Animation vs BSc Game Design

B.Sc. in Animation

  • Candidates who want to pursue a BSc in Animation need to complete 10+2 in any stream, such as Science, Commerce, or Arts.
  • A few institutes accept students who have scored a minimum of 50 per cent in their 10+2.
  • Candidates need to appear for entrance exams like NID DAT, UCEED, CUET UG, SEED
  • Some institutes require students to have a portfolio at the time of admission.

B.Sc. in Animation vs B.Sc. in Game Design - Career Options & Salary

BSc Animation graduates can enter various creative businesses and create animations and graphics for television, video games, websites, and other applications. Average BSc Animation salary is Rs. 4.5 LPA, which can grow depending on experience, location, and company. Popular roles include:

  • Animator
  • VFX Artist
  • Storyboard Artist
  • Motion Graphic Designer
  • 3D Modeler

B.Sc. in Game Design course equips students with the skills and knowledge to pursue various careers. Working in the gaming industry can be one of the lucrative career options. The average BSc Game Designer salary in India is Rs. 8 LPA.

  • Game Designer
  • Level Designer
  • Game Tester
  • UI/UX Designer

Storytelling, visual effects, and producing animated content for movies, advertisements, and digital media are all covered in the B.Sc. in Animation degree. Whereas the B.Sc. in Game Design programme emphasizes online environment creation, interactive storytelling, and gaming. Students should choose the course that best suits their interests and abilities because both provide growth and career opportunities.
